Transaction 8039caeca211df3a4697ec15bdd766e662219c5d226ee2587f93b5d211f8d685

1 Input
2 Outputs
  • 8039caeca211df3a4697ec15bdd766e662219c5d226ee2587f93b5d211f8d685:0
  • value  355581
    address  3HBFnoSsL4v5mRw94GzroLtmGc3ox2SuBW
  • 8039caeca211df3a4697ec15bdd766e662219c5d226ee2587f93b5d211f8d685:1
  • value  458784
    address  3Ea3XKBd3P7DUd3m56v8cPmdmeSj27xcp9